Duo Attempt to Set Subway Riding Record



NEW YORK (WCBS 880)  -- 656 miles.

468 stations.

All in 24 hours. At the cost of $2.

Now that's what you call priceless.

Two self-proclaimed infrastructure nerds are currently riding the subway rails this morning, in an attempt to breakthe world record for hitting every stop.
